My husband doesn’t like cake. I know… it’s weird. So for a special occasion I wanted to find a creative way to treat him. I stumbled upon this idea for creating a “cake” made out of candy bars.
I bought/assembled all the supplies called for in the tutorial, including big bars, mini mars, double-sided tape, tins, and basket crinkle paper. And then I waited until the last minute to assemble it and couldn’t find all the stuff. Go figure.
Instead, I used one of the tins and a smaller tupperware and just looped regular tape to attach the candy. Since I couldn’t find the basket paper either, I laid those across the surfaces. Not the most beautiful candy bar cake, but my husband liked it. I even filled the bottom tin with some fun items, including IOUs from me. 🙂
